Winner of $1,000,000: Luckiest unlucky man or unluckiest lucky man?

Updated: Jun 9, 2019

Editor: Sean L.

The Gypsy Proverb ‘after bad luck comes good fortune’ became very true for the Croatian truck cleaner, Frane. In his life, Frane escaped from a derailed train, then he miraculously survived flying out of a door-less plane and later survived a bus crash. As if that had not been enough already, he survived four more car accidents during the years to follow. But then he who seemed to be the world’s unluckiest man turned his fate completely upside down and won 1,000,000 dollars in the lottery!

Frane said that he can either be looked as “the world’s unluckiest man, or the world’s luckiest man,” and he prefers the latter. “I know God was watching over me all these years.” Frane did reputedly refuse to fly to Australia to air on a Doritos commercial though. He “didn’t want to test his luck.”

Timeline: 1963: While traveling from Zagreb to Rijeka the door blew away from the cockpit, forcing him out of the plane. Although 19 others were killed, he suffered only minor injuries and had miraculously landed in a haystack. 1966: Frane was riding on a bus that crashed and plunged into a river. Four others were killed, but Selak managed to escape. Unharmed. 1970: Selak managed to escape before a faulty fuel pump engulfed his car into flames. 1973: Another of Selak’s cars caught fire, forcing fire through the air vents. He suffered no injuries, only the loss of most of his hair. 1995: Selak was hit by a city bus, but once again suffered minor injuries. 1996: Frane drove off a cliff to escape an oncoming truck. He managed to get out of the car and land in a tree. He watched as his car exploded 300 feet below him. 2003: The heavens seemed to review his case: he won $1,000,000 in the lottery!
